Parallels does not play well with Mac Pro's with multiple hard drives. Hopefully, this will be fixed in the future.

That said, most of us have been able to get it to work. In my case, it parallels installed properly, and I had no trouble getting it to configure a vm based on my boot camp partition.

The problem I, and many others have, is that it may not keep working after one reboots the Mac, because parallels then gets confused about where the boot camp partition is. But one can work around it by changing the location of the first hard drive in the parallels configuration for the boot camp partition.
